SHILLONG: The HYC members who braved the rain to walk all the way from Nongstoin to Shillong were surprised when they found a dog following the protesters from Mawngap.
The canine came all the way to Shillong and was even seen sitting diligently with the protesting HYC members at the Additional Secretariat parking lot.
To this, Donboklang Kharlyngdoh, HYC vice president, said, “Even an animal (dog) apparently has some understanding of the demands of our organisation, you (elected representatives) are leaders and not dogs.”
